J.R. Martinez Named Rose Parade Grand Marshal

Pasadena - The grand marshal for Pasadena's 123rd Tournament of Roses is a certain crowd pleaser.

Leading the Jan. 2 procession of floats will be J.R. Martinez, the "Dancing With the Stars" contestant, "All My Children" daytime soap opera star and Iraq War veteran seriously burned when his Humvee hit a land mine.

He will also toss the coin before kickoff of the 98th Rose Bowl Game in honor of all wounded military personnel.

The Tournament of Roses Association announcement Tuesday says Martinez is a perfect fit for the "Just Imagine ..." parade theme.

Martinez says he's grateful for the opportunity to share his message of hope and possibility.

Tournament President Rick Jackson says Martinez is an inspiration because of his courage and dedication to helping all Americans facing challenges.
